Hijab: Affected schools remain shut pending govt's position

Date: 2021-02-21

·Official pronouncement likely this week amid consultations

The 10 grant-aided schools in Ilorin, the capital of Kwara State, are to remain shut pending announcement of the state government's position on the use of the Muslim head covering (hijab) in the schools.

"This is to avert any breakdown of law and order while the government concludes consultations with relevant stakeholders. Members of the public are urged to remain calm and peaceful. Official pronouncement of government's position is likely this week,"according to a statement by the Secretary to the Kwara State Government Prof. Mamma Saba Jibril.

"The government urges parents, officials and authorities at the affected schools to maintain peace and avoid making comments or doing anything that could cause further misunderstanding and heat up the polity."

Prof. Mamma Saba Jibril

Secretary to the Kwara State Government

February 21, 2021
